How to respond to this IFB

To submit a bid for this IFB, review the full solicitation documents for City of North Myrtle Beach's exact scope of work, submission format, and any mandatory pre-bid meeting or site visit. Responses must be received before the June 24, 2026 deadline — public agencies routinely reject late submissions regardless of cause. Confirm how the agency accepts responses — through an electronic procurement portal, as a sealed hard-copy bid, or by email — because the required method varies by agency and a non-conforming submission can be disqualified. Vendors that have not previously contracted with City of North Myrtle Beach should confirm whether registration on the agency's vendor system is required to be eligible for award.
